Truck carrying haystacks catches fire in Jorabat

NONGPOH, Dec 1: A truck loaded with haystacks on caught fire after on the Jorabat flyover on Thursday Morning as it was making its way from Kamkuchi, Sonapur, to 11 Mile, Jorabat.
Source said the fire created a sense of panic among the local residents of the area, who then informed the Jorabat Police Outpost about the incident. The fire was finally doused thanks to the prompt action by Dispur Fire and Emergency Services.
The driver of the truck (AS 0 DC 8158) alleged that some of the employees of one of the night super buses were involved in burning the haystacks loaded on his truck. However, the khalasi of the night super bus denied the allegations, stating that he did not know how the truck caught fire.
The Khalasi said while they were travelling from Duliajan towards Guwahati along with other 19 passengers, a truck hit them and fled from the scene. After a while, they saw the truck had caught fire at the Jorabat flyover
